Fannett Metal will head out to face off against the Hancock Panthers at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Given that the two teams suffered a loss in their last games, they both have a little extra motivation heading into this game.
Fannett Metal is headed into the match out to prove that what happened against McConnellsburg on Friday (when they were outscored in every quarter) was just a minor bump in the road. Fannett Metal took a blow against McConnellsburg, falling 75-21. The contest marked Fannett Metal's lowest-scoring game so far this season.
Meanwhile, it was a proper cat-fight when Hancock duked it out withUnion on Friday. Hancock fell to Union 54-50. The Panthers' defeat signaled the end of their three-game winning streak.
Fannett Metal has been struggling recently as they've lost eight of their last ten mat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 6-12 record this season. Those losses can't be blamed on the team's off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 51.0 points per game. As for Hancock, they now have a losing record at 5-6.
Everything came up roses for Fannett Metal against Hancock when the teams last played back in February of 2024, as the squad secured a 70-43 win. The rematch might be a little tougher for Fannett Metal since the team won't have the home-court adv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
